In this article, we will explore the key elements of a relay price list, including the types of relays, their applications, and the factors that affect pricing.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u3000### Types of Relays<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u3000A relay price list typically includes various types of relays, each designed for specific applications. Some of the most common types of relays are:<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30001. **Magnetic Relays**: These relays use a magnetic field to switch circuits on and off. They are widely used in industrial and automotive applications due to their reliability and durability.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30002. **Solid-State Relays (SSRs)**: SSRs use semiconductor devices to switch circuits, offering advantages such as faster switching times and lower power consumption compared to magnetic relays.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30003. ** Reed Relays**: Reed relays consist of two reeds sealed in a glass tube, which are actuated by an electromagnetic coil. They are known for their high-speed switching and low power consumption.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30004. **Photoelectric Relays**: These relays use light to switch circuits, making them suitable for applications where electrical isolation is required.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30005. **Thyristor Relays**: Thyristor relays use thyristors to switch circuits, providing high current handling capabilities and fast switching times.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u3000### Applications of Relays<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u3000Relays are used in a wide range of applications, including:<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30001. **Automotive Systems**: Relays are used in automotive systems to control various functions, such as the ignition system, lighting, and air conditioning.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30002. **Industrial Control**: In industrial settings, relays are used to control machinery, monitor processes, and ensure safety.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30003. **Home Automation**: Relays are used in home automation systems to control lighting, heating, and cooling systems.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30004. **Telecommunications**: Relays are used in telecommunications to route calls and switch circuits.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u3000### Factors Affecting Relay Pricing<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u3000Several factors influence the pricing of relays, including:<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30001. **Type of Relay**: Different types of relays have varying prices due to their design, materials, and applications.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30002. **Current Rating**: The current rating of a relay affects its price, as higher current ratings generally require more robust components.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30003. **Voltage Rating**: The voltage rating of a relay is another factor that can influence its price, with higher voltage ratings often requiring more expensive materials.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30004. **Quality and Brand**: High-quality relays from reputable brands may be more expensive than lower-quality alternatives.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u30005. **Quantity**: Purchasing relays in bulk can often result in lower prices per unit.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u3000### Conclusion<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 16px;\">\u3000\u3000The relay price list is a valuable resource for anyone looking to understand the costs associated with relay services.
